gpt4 book ai didi

iphone - 显示的 NSLog 数组计数代码有什么作用?

转载 作者:塔克拉玛干 更新时间:2023-11-01 19:11:27 25 4
gpt4 key购买 nike

NSLog(@"%d",[annotations count]);

上面的代码与名为“annotations”的 NSMutableArray 一起使用。

我的问题是......这段代码到底做了什么?

我知道 NSLog 输出文本,它的语句注释计数..所以我认为它输出注释数组中元素的数量。

我说的对吗?

最佳答案

你可以只运行代码来测试它,但是是的,这个命令输出到 NSLog 名为“annotations”的数组的计数。例如,如果数组包含对象和索引 0、1、2、3 和 4,则数组的计数将为 5。

NSArray * array = [NSArray arrayWithObjects:@"zero", @"one", @"two", @"three", @"four", nil];
NSLog(@"Number of items in my array is: %d", [array count]);//this will return (5)

有关更多详细信息,请参阅此帖子:Size of an NSArray

关于iphone - 显示的 NSLog 数组计数代码有什么作用?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/12252233/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com